
Thai Duong Joint Stock Company and its chairman faced trial for illegal rare earth mining
Thai Duong Joint Stock Company and its chairman faced trial for illegal rare earth mining. The company mined illegally in Yen Bai from 2019 to 2023. The mined minerals were worth over VND 864 billion, with over VND 736 billion sold. The company was also charged with tax evasion and environmental pollution. Former Deputy Minister Nguyen Linh Ngoc was involved in wrongly permitting their activities.
